Shadow Grove Brewing Working on Brewpub in NoHo

The new brewpub, replacing District Pub, will be called Where the Creatures Sleep at Shadow Grove

Shadow Grove Brewing, a San Fernando-based brewery known for small-batch and experimental beers, is preparing to open a new brewpub called Where the Creatures Sleep at Shadow Grove in North Hollywood at 5249 Lankershim Boulevard.

The company’s potential second location is set to move into the former home of District Pub, according to a liquor license application filed by co-owners Ron Dembowski and Tom Clark. Although it’s unclear whether a taproom will be included, the duo has applied for a Type 23 Small Beer Manufacturer license, which is typically issued to small breweries that can sell their beer on-site and may serve food. Once open, Where the Creatures Sleep at Shadow Grove will bring Shadow Grove’s evolving beer lineup and immersive storytelling environment to North Hollywood.

Founded by longtime friends Dembowski and Clark, Shadow Grove Brewing combines a passion for beer, darts, and world-building with a commitment to crafting high-quality, innovative beers. The original San Fernando location operates a 2,600-square-foot standalone building with indoor and outdoor seating, offering a design that encourages guests to explore the brewery’s imaginative, narrative-driven concept.

Where the Creatures Sleep at Shadow Grove represents the company’s first expansion outside San Fernando. Permit filings suggest construction and preparations are underway, though no official opening date has been announced. The space is expected to reflect the brand’s signature combination of experimental brewing, rotating seasonal beers, and a community-focused atmosphere.

Shadow Grove’s beer menu features a variety of traditional and experimental styles, including the Hazy IPA “That Which Hides in the Haze,” the West Coast-inspired India Pale Ale “The Broken Wand,” and seasonal or specialty releases such as the blood-red “Bat!” ale and Banana Chocolate Stout CAW!. Most beers are brewed in small batches, allowing the menu to evolve frequently in response to customer feedback and brewing innovations.

The ownership team emphasizes that the brewery is as much about the environment as it is about beer. Visitors at Where the Creatures Sleep at Shadow Grove can expect a creative, immersive space where imaginative storytelling, quality craft beer, and community connection come together.
